| + | '''2. COVID-19 landing page testing and changes''' |
| + | * Laura Piper (DTO) talked about slimming down the COVID-19 landing page bands and reducing the number of links, and changing the breadcrumb so it acts more like a theme page than a topic page under diseases and conditions |
| + | * Proposal is conceptual - links and link text will change as required based on needs and data |
| + | ** Create a How you can help band to help eliminate some links from the Current situation band |
| + | ** Create a disease information topic page to cover prevention, symptoms, treatment and reduce links in Your health band |
| + | ** Create a Travel and immigration band to better surface immigration tasks |
| + | ** Create a Safety and security band for tasks related to scams, military, transport safety, and policing, justice and emergencies |
| + | ** Revisit Focus on band based on links we can redistribute or links that aren’t used much |
| + | ** Remove FAQ from the bottom of the page |
| + | To do: |
| + | * Change breadcrumb (HC) |
| + | * Create a disease information topic page that includes prevention, symptoms and treatment content |
| + | * Create the Travel and COVID-19 page |
| + | * Create the Policing, Justice and Emergencies and COVID-19 page |
| + | * Update landing page bands and links |
| + | Different types of sub-navigation: |
| + | * Sub-page of the COVID-19 landing page: “temporary” page, part of the “campaign” (e.g: the Economic Response Plan page - it will eventually need some form of navigation) |
| + | * Theme-based groupings (eg. Travel and COVID-19) - handled by theme leads |
| + | * Permanent content on the disease itself, or on programs affected - handled by depts |
| + | '''April 24 testing summary''' |
| + | |
| + | Focus: COVID-19 landing page band (travel and security) |
| + | |
| + | Tasks: Travel, passport, scams, volunteering, symptoms, CERB eligibility periods |
| + | |
| + | Overall conclusions: |
| + | * Overall changes to the landing page worked very well - All participants selected the right 1st link - On 29 attempts, the correct link was found 29 times (28 times on their first click) |
| + | * The proposed “How you can help” task allowed all 5 participants to find the volunteering info |
| + | * The “Travel and immigration” and “Safety and security” bands performed very well |
| + | * Swapping the health and the financial support bands didn’t seem to have a negative or positive impact on findability |
| + | * Collapsing all health info into a “Disease information” item didn’t hurt findability of the symptoms page |
